Overview Glynet-M1 SR Forte Tablet
Diabetace Forte, a dual-action antidiabetic medication, manages type 2 diabetes in adults. This combination therapy regulates blood glucose levels. Always take Diabetace Forte with food, consistently at the same time daily for optimal efficacy. Dosage is determined by your physician and may adjust based on your blood sugar response. Continuous use is crucial; discontinuation without medical supervision risks elevated blood sugar, potentially leading to kidney complications, vision impairment, neuropathy, and limb loss. Diabetace Forte is one component of a comprehensive diabetes management plan, including a healthy diet, regular physical activity, and weight management as advised by your doctor. Lifestyle choices significantly influence diabetes control. Hypoglycemia (low blood sugar) is a prevalent side effect, manifesting as sweating, dizziness, headache, and tremors. Maintain regular mealtimes and carry a readily available fast-acting glucose source (e.g., sugary snacks, fruit juice). Alcohol consumption elevates hypoglycemia risk and should be avoided. Other potential side effects include altered taste, nausea, diarrhea, abdominal discomfort, headache, and upper respiratory infections. Weight gain may occur. This medication is contraindicated in type 1 diabetes, diabetic ketoacidosis, and severe kidney or liver impairment. Individuals with a history of heart disease should inform their physician before commencing treatment. Pregnant or lactating women require medical consultation prior to use. Regular blood glucose monitoring is essential, along with potential blood tests to track blood cell counts and liver function.

How Glynet-M1 SR Forte Tablet works:
Glynet-M1 SR Forte tablets contain glimepiride and metformin, two medications used to manage diabetes. Glimepiride, a sulfonylurea, stimulates the pancreas to release more insulin, thus reducing blood sugar. Metformin, a biguanide, acts by decreasing liver glucose production, slowing intestinal glucose uptake, and enhancing insulin responsiveness.
SAFETY ADVICE
AlcoholUNSAFE
Alcohol consumption alongside Glynet-M1 SR Forte Tablets is strongly discouraged due to safety concerns.
PregnancyC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R
Glynet-M1 SR Forte Tablets may pose risks during pregnancy. While human research is scarce, animal studies indicate potential harm to a developing fetus. A physician will assess the benefits against potential risks prior to prescribing. Physician consultation is advised.
Breast feedingUNSAFE
Prolonged-release Glynet-M1 Forte tablets are contraindicated for breastfeeding mothers. Evidence indicates potential infant harm from this medication.
DrivingCAUTION
Driving ability can be impaired by both hypoglycemia and hyperglycemia. Refrain from driving if you experience these blood sugar imbalances.
KidneyCAUTION
Patients with kidney impairment should exercise caution when using Glynet-M1 SR Forte Tablets, potentially requiring dosage modification. Severe kidney disease contraindicates the use of Glynet-M1 SR Forte Tablets. Physician consultation is recommended. Regular monitoring of renal function is advised during treatment.
LiverCAUTION
Patients with liver impairment should use Glynet-M1 SR Forte Tablets cautiously, potentially requiring dosage modification. Consult your physician. A low initial dose is typically prescribed for those with mild to moderate liver disease; the medication is unsuitable for patients with severe hepatic dysfunction.
What if you forget to take Glynet-M1 SR Forte Tablet :
Should you forget to take a Glynet-M1 SR Forte Tablet, administer it immediately upon recollection. Nevertheless, if your next scheduled dose is imminent, omit the missed dose and resume your usual dosing regimen. Avoid taking a double dose.
